Kansas woman admits to fraudulently taking $87K in benefits
May 21, 2021
WICHITA, Kan. (AP) — A southeastern Kansas woman has been sentenced to three years' probation and ordered to repay nearly $87,000 she fraudulently collected in Social Security benefits for children who did not live with her.
Teresa Grant, of Arkansas City, was sentenced earlier this month after she pleaded guilty to one count of unauthorized acquisition of Social Security Administration benefits, the U.S. Attorney's Office for Kansas said in a news release.
In exchange for her plea, federal prosecutors dropped two other counts of making a false statement or representation.
